Missouri Average Household Income By Race and Ethnicity in 2021 (ACS-5Yrs)

Updated on March 14, 2025.

Based on the US Census ACS-5Yrs estimates, in 2021, the Average Household Income for Missouri was $83,152.

By Race: The Asian Alone racial group had the highest average household income in Missouri ($111.21K), followed by White Alone ($86.97K), and Two or More Races ($74.52K). The racial group with the lowest average household income was Black Alone ($54.80K).

By Ethnicity: The average household income of the Non-Hispanic White Alone ethnicity group was ($87.20K), and that of the Hispanic or Latino of All Races ethnicity group was ($72.46K).

Race Average Household Income ($)
Asian Alone 111213
White Alone 86967
Two or More Races 74521
Native Hawaiian & Pac. Islander Alone 72881
Some Other Race Alone 68368
American Indian & Alaska Native Alone 65683
Black Alone 54796
